Here is what you can do to make yourself useful: Demand that the banks start giving working people loans to buy houses and get this economy going again: Even though unemployment is at 9.1 percent it still means that nine out of every 10 Americans are working. Combine that with the lowest house prices in 15 years, and the housing market should be on fire.
We gave the banks money to save their butts. They responded by paying themselves and hoarding the rest.
Next, demand that Congress penalize stock traders who flip stocks daily for small percentage gains and cause the stock market to bounce around like a cork on a stormy sea. This destabilizes our economy.
Here is how: impose a 100 percent tax on the profit on any stock held for less than 7 days; 80 percent on profit on stocks held for less than 30 days, and so on.
Finally, don’t allow speculators to bid on oil and oil futures unless they, like the airlines and gasoline companies, have the ability to physically take possession of the oil. It is these speculators who because of a change in the law are relatively new to the game and do nothing but drive up prices for the rest of us.
